clearing sales. The N-M. and A. iCoy. of N.Z., Ltd., report having held a clearing sale at Waihao Forks on Wednesday on account of Mr David Tavendale, of horses and_ implements, at which- there was a good attendance, and full prices were realised for r rj f. A The N-M. and A. Cor. of -S-6-, -IAO., report holding a clearing sale yesterday, on account of Mr S. Trevnrza, Rock,lands, Fairlie, of about 3500 sheep, horsss and implements, at which was a verv" good attendance and satisfactory prices were got for everything. The principal "sales ofisheep were as follows: —800 8-tooth f-bred ewes 16s, 1100 8-tooth 5 and if-bred ewes 14s 4d to 14s sd, 500 8-tooth ewes 12s, 750 8-tooth 5-bred ewes 12s 3d to 12s sd, 400 2-tooth cull wethers lis lid. CHRISTCHURCH PRICES. ATr C. R- Wilson, Tuam St., Christchxtrch, reports that there were large yardings and good sales last Saturday. FaL cockerels and ducks, rose in price. Following were the sales : —Turkey gobblers 15s to 20s; geese, slow of sale, 4s to 4 s 6d; fat ducks 4s to 5s 6d; smaller, 2s 6d to 3s 6d; fat cockerels, 4s 3d to 5s 9d; smaller, 2s 6d to 3s 3d; pullets, good early sorts 5s to 8s 6d; fat hens, 2s_ 3d to 3s 3d; special sorts, 3s 3d to 4s 3d; eggs, new laid were in keen demand at l«i lOd -to 2s Id; preserved are hard to place at Is to Is 2d. Guinness and LeCren, Ltd., report the sale of Stony Creek Estate, together with all stock and plant, on account of Mr William Grant-, to Mr Alex. Allan. Thi3 property, which consists of 2195 acres of good agricultural land, is situated within a very short distance of Waihao Forks railway station and saleyards, and was purchased by the late owner direct from the Waimate est-ite. Mr Allan is offering a portion of the land for re-salc on the 11th 111st.. as he does not require the whole of the property for his own use.
